Day by Day Summary and Map
Land Segment of Itinerary
Sunday - May 17, 2026
Day 1
Anchorage, United States
Upon arrival at Ted Stevens Anchorage International Airport (ANC), you'll be greeted, assisted with your luggage, and transferred to the hotel. Your local Alaska tour director will meet you at the hotel and assist with check-in. Hotel check-in begins at 4:00 pm. If you arrive earlier, you may leave your luggage with reception until your room is ready. Enjoy the remainder of the day at your leisure. ... Read More
Land Segment of Itinerary
Monday - May 18, 2026
Day 2
Anchorage, United States
Bus Travel
Talkeetna, United States
Train Travel
Denali National Park, United States
Check out after breakfast and board your coach to Talkeetna, where you'll board the train to Denali. The Deluxe Dome Railcar features two levels, with all passenger seating located on the upper level beneath large dome windows. A Rail Guide will provide commentary along the journey. This 122-mile route (approximately 4.5 hours) offers an ideal introduction to the vast landscapes and remote beauty of Alaska. Upon arrival in Denali, check into your hotel and enjoy the evening at your leisure. ... Read More
Land Segment of Itinerary
Tuesday - May 19, 2026
Day 3
Denali National Park, United States
Enjoy breakfast at the hotel before joining other Alaska travelers on the "Tundra Wilderness Tour" into Denali National Park. Magnificent wildlife, vast tundra, and the towering Denali are among the highlights of this world-famous park. The driver-guide will share information and stories about the park, while pointing out wildlife. A boxed lunch is included today. You'll also attend a presentation by a local Naturalist at the Denali Discovery Center, followed by a wine and cheese reception. Return to the hotel, with the remainder of the day free to explore the area or enjoy the hotel's facilities. Dinner is on your own this evening. ... Read More
Land Segment of Itinerary
Wednesday - May 20, 2026
Day 4
Denali National Park, United States
Bus Travel
Palmer, Alaska, United States
Bus Travel
Anchorage, United States
After breakfast, check out of the hotel and travel from Denali to Anchorage. En route, you will stop in Palmer for a presentation about farming in Alaska and the history of the people who colonized the area, given by a true Alaskan local. Today, Palmer is a garden hub for the state, where the unique microclimate produces remarkable giant vegetables. Next, transfer to the Anchorage hotel, allowing time to relax and refresh before regrouping for a farewell dinner. ... Read More
Land Segment of Itinerary
Thursday - May 21, 2026
Day 5
Anchorage, United States
Bus Travel
Alyeska, United States
Bus Travel
Whittier, United States
Enjoy breakfast at the hotel, then meet in the lobby. Depart the hotel and travel to Girdwood, where you'll board the Aerial Tram* for a three- to seven-minute scenic ride from Alyeska Resort to the top of Mt. Alyeska. At an elevation of 2,300 feet, you'll enjoy views of Turnagain Arm, up to seven "hanging" glaciers, and endless peaks deep within the Chugach Mountain range on a clear day. Next, visit the Alaska Wildlife Conservation Center, a sanctuary dedicated to preserving Alaska's wildlife through conservation, education, research, and quality animal care. Upon arrival, you will meet your local guide, who will show you around the facility and introduce you to the local "residents". Afterwards, you'll be escorted to the Whittier pier to board your Azamara cruise. *Please note: As the Alyeska Aerial Tram is not open in May, the visit will be replaced by the Alaska Native Heritage Center, the premiere cultural center representing all Alaska Native cultures, peoples, and ways of life. ...
